Transaction 20cd50deb1a324f128b18a5e43cee92c028d62e861fb326e408b41b3b1a84e7f

136 Input
1 Outputs
  • 20cd50deb1a324f128b18a5e43cee92c028d62e861fb326e408b41b3b1a84e7f:0
  • value  19105228
    address  bc1qt7k5eepurdwq8q6j6pwnz8hd2rjd3qlrdr80sl